"So, it was expecting me to come back?" — Thought Basil while looking at the now larger mass of tentacles with blue luminescent stripes covering its tendrils.
Basil could see between all those wriggling feelers a mouth with hundreds of tiny teeth moving like a saw. Still no eyes, but Basil knew it was here for him because one of the tendrils didn't have the bone lance in it and was ripped off.
"So this is what you were afraid of?" — Asked Auriz.
"Not anymore. Try to defend me of any tentacle that gets close to me."
"I will try."
Basil created his spiked helmet with holes to have a good vision and covered himself in thick spikes so those lances could not impale him. The Ihema let out a filled with hate and launched many spiked tendrils to finish what started a long time ago. Basil parried and deviated the same tentacles with ease while getting close to the thing.
Advertisement
The Ihema looking it was not working like before, changed its position on the mushrooms and tried to lacerate instead of piercing. To its surprise, some spikes altered the direction of its attacks, making it fail, thus giving Basil a chance to get closer to the Ihema.
"Don't let its tentacles get close to me. I have to reach it to hurt it. If you can, try to impede its movement from that place." — Mentioned Basil.
"You got it."
While Basil climbed the Mushroom, Auriz tried to maintain the Ihema distracted with the bone spikes. Because she needed to concentrate on the attacks, she couldn't move from her spot, making it easier for the Ihema to reach her, but her body was more rigid, and the Ihema didn't have enough strength to pierce it, only scratch it at most. Something was going on. Where was its prey? Had it escaped again? No, this was a distraction!
The mass of tentacles realized the trap late, but it still could see in all the directions, and that's when it noticed the Lizard looking at its back. Basil knew this as well, but this didn't deter his determination as he began to run atop the Toadstool to reach it.
The Ihema was about to move from the spot when a bone spike stopped it in its track, piercing part of its body. Basil took hold of this opportunity and launched himself headfirst against the body of the Ihema. The creature, to defend itself, pulled many chunks of fungus and its tentacles to diminish the force of the attack.
Basil seeing this, elongated the bone on his head and pushed as hard as he could with his body, impaling the Ihema and making both fell to the floor, accompanied by screeches and other tentacles making their way in Basil defenses. Both of them were on the floor, trying to overpower the other.
Basil Bit and tore with his claws at the Ihema, while this last ripped his scales and bone spikes in a gory fashion with its tendrils. Both were in a Deadlock. Auriz hurried to their position, and with her telekinetic powers, took hold of as many tentacles she could stop, giving an advantage to Basil.
With no means to attack and get the lizard off of it, The Ihema Screeched at Basil's face with its row of teeth as a last display of intimidation. Basil didn't care, and with an arm filled with bone spikes, traversed the mouth, impaling the internal organs of the Ihema, making it silent finally. Basil filed with new cuts, broken bones, and covered in his orange and green blood, let out a growl in victory as it ripped apart the thing that gave him nightmares.
